Filippo Bertoni is a scholar working on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Oncology and Radiation. According to data from OpenAlex, Filippo Bertoni has authored 50 papers receiving a total of 791 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 22 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, 12 papers in Oncology and 12 papers in Radiation. Recurrent topics in Filippo Bertoni's work include Advanced Radiotherapy Techniques (12 papers), Prostate Cancer Diagnosis and Treatment (9 papers) and Head and Neck Cancer Studies (7 papers). Filippo Bertoni is often cited by papers focused on Advanced Radiotherapy Techniques (12 papers), Prostate Cancer Diagnosis and Treatment (9 papers) and Head and Neck Cancer Studies (7 papers). Filippo Bertoni collaborates with scholars based in Italy, United States and Switzerland. Filippo Bertoni's co-authors include Piero Nicolai, Luca Oscar Redaelli de Zinis, Antonino R. Antonelli, Pierfranco Conté, Stefano Maria Magrini, Giorgio Peretti, Marco Berlucchi, Valeria Rasini, Edwin M. Horwitz and Xiaohua Chen and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Clinical Oncology, Blood and International Journal of Radiation Oncology*Biology*Physics.
